Join us for a ride on the Fox River Trail on Saturday, July 24 at 9:30 AM. (Please arrive 15 minutes early to prepare.) We'll start at the Depot in East Dundee and ride south to Duerr Preserve in South Elgin. It is supposed to be hot on Saturday. This trail has some shade, is paved, not many hills, and usually not too crowded on summer weekends, so it should be a good choice. If there is interest we might do a dogleg to Philips State Park just to change things up a bit. It is an easy route to do fewer (or more) miles if you prefer.

Please park at the south end of the parking area (near Hill St). We don't want to interfere with farmer's market activities.
